Ahmednagar Sultan Gold Hon (pagoda) Sold for 1, 75,000

2016-10-28 Fri

This gold Hon was struck by the Murtaza Nizam Shah I (973-997; AD 1565-1588) in the year 933.

Murtaza was the sultan of Ahmednagar. He was the son of Hussain Nizam Shah I, who succeeded after his father’s death in the year 1565. He was the first Nizam ruler who had issued the coin in his own name. The coins issued by him in his own name are known from the date 989 to 996.

This gold hon was struck to light weight standard, the weight of the coin being 2.9gm. The obverse of the coin reads as “la ilaha illallah muhammadu rasool Allah Ali Wali-Allah’. ‘Ali Wali-Allah’ was added to Muhammad Rasool Allah’. The reverse of the coin is inscribed as ‘Sultan Murtaza’ on the top and the date 933(in words) at the bottom.

This Gold Hon was sold for INR 1, 75,000 at Classical Numismatic Gallery in Auction held on 21st December 2013.
